recording rig > iPod > mixlr ???? what cable do I use
« on: October 21, 2017, 05:22:18 PM »
I have a 5th gen iPod touch. I want to plug my rig in to headphone/mic port via just a cable.
I have tried a few cables and adapters and no luck.

I am currently using the Line 6 Sonic Port for streaming and it works real good but, it drains the power from the iPod kinda quickly.
Its a great little box. Its the older version not the RX version with the power adapter. It pulls the power from the iOS device.

I didnt realize this would be an issue till now.
I have a quick charge battery that works nice but,......I have been wanting to find an interim option with just a cable going from my deck to my ipod untill I can afford to get the Line 6 Sonic Port RX(battery powered version)

I would prefer to be able to use the lightning port as a charging port while streaming.

Any thoughts?

I've been using a soniport for two years and it works well but the touch, as you found out, can't power it. It works great with an iphone or ipad. The VX version should work but I can't confirm that. I have a VX aI bought on ebay for a lot less than retail . You might keep an eye out there..
